HIGHLIGHTS OF OMAN
Day 1:
Arrive in Muscat, where you will stay at the Ramee Guestline Hotel *3-star or the Ramada Hotel *3-star. Explore the city at your leisure.
Day 2:
Spend the morning at your leisure. Enjoy an evening tour, starting with Embassy Road lined with embassies built like typical Arabic villas. Continue to the Corniche and a visit to Muttrah Souk (market) for great souvenirs. Get a glimpse of the Sultan’s yacht, lit up in the beautiful harbor. Also see Bait Al Zubair Museum, the Sultan’s Palace and the forts that guard it, Jalali and Mirani built by the Portuguese in the 16th Century.
Day 3:
Start the day at the Grand Mosque, completed in 2001. Marvel at the beautiful crystal chandeliers and expertly woven Persian carpets. Also see Nizwa Fort and its colorful domes and bustling market. Next, tour Jabreen Castle, the Omani center for education and learning. Finally, visit Bahla Fort, the first fort built in Islamic style. Enjoy the afternoon exploring the city on your own.
Day 4:
Take a morning tour of Rustaq, famous for the medicinal properties of their hot water springs. See the beautiful gates of Al Hazm Fort. Later, stop in Nakhl and see the highest fort in Oman. Enjoy the rest of the afternoon at leisure.
Day 5:
Start the day at the Wahiba Sands rising up to 200 meters. Enjoy some “dune bashing” from a 4x4 vehicle on the red and white sand dunes. Next, visit a traditional Bedouin home amidst the desert. At Wadi Bani Khalid, you can splash around the crystal-clear blue waters and marvel at the villages scattered across the mountainside.
Day 6:
Enjoy the morning at your leisure. In the afternoon, fly to Salalah where you will stay at the Hilton *4-star or the Crowne Plaza Resort *4-star. Explore the city at your leisure.
Day 7:
This morning, visit the Gold Souq (market) for Oriental gold and silver. Tour the central market and see the Sultan’s Palace. Drive to Al Baleed Archaeological Park, a frankincense and myrrh trading port from the 7th-14th centuries. Take a drive through the coconut and banana gardens and taste a refreshing coconut drink. Next, visit the site of the Prophet Saleh’s sacred camel’s foot print.
Day 8:
Today, visit Ayn Razat Spring at the foot of the Qara mountains. Tour Sumhumram where the ruins of the old frankincense port and its storage areas like. Next visit beautiful Mirbat with Dhofari-style houses. Also see Taqa, Mughsail Beach and Naib Ayub’s tomb.
Day 9:
Explore the ruins of the fabled city of Ubar dating back 5,000 years. In ancient times, this was the wealthy trading center between coastal regions of the Middle East and even as far away as Europe. Later, enjoy some more exciting “dune bashing”.
Day 10:
Today, fly back to Muscat.
